What is a virtual office?
A virtual office is an innovative solution for companies that want to organize their business activities efficiently and cost-effectively. It offers a combination of physical and digital services that allow companies to present themselves professionally without actually having to rent a physical location.
At its core, a virtual office provides access to a serviceable business address that can be used for legal purposes and to register the company. This address can be used in communication with customers and partners to make a reputable impression. In addition, companies can benefit from additional services such as mail forwarding, telephone service or conference rooms for use when required.
Another advantage of a virtual office is flexibility. Entrepreneurs can work from anywhere - whether from home or on the go - and are not tied to a fixed location. This not only promotes work-life balance, but also enables a faster response to market changes.
In addition, a virtual office is often more cost-effective than traditional office solutions. The savings on rent, utilities and equipment can be significant. This is particularly beneficial for start-ups and small businesses looking to make the most of their resources.
Overall, a virtual office represents a modern answer to the challenges of today's working world. It combines professionalism with flexibility and cost-effectiveness and enables companies to concentrate on their core business.

Legal aspects of a business address
Choosing a business address is crucial for companies, especially when it comes to legal aspects. A serviceable business address is not only a location where mail is received, but also an address that must be registered in the commercial register. This address must meet legal requirements and should therefore be chosen carefully.
A key legal aspect is the need for the business address to actually exist and be reachable. This means that companies must ensure that they actually operate at that address or at least have a permanent establishment. Many countries have specific regulations about what types of addresses are considered valid. For example, PO boxes are generally not allowed to be used as an official business address.
Another important point to consider is the tax implications of a business address. The address can affect a company's tax liability, especially when dealing with international business. It is important to note that different states or countries may have different tax laws that affect the location of the company.
In addition, companies must ensure that their business address is updated regularly. Changes in the company structure or relocations should be reported immediately to the commercial register and other relevant authorities. Otherwise, this can lead to legal problems and undermine the trust of customers and business partners.
Finally, data protection also plays a role when choosing a business address. Companies should ensure that they take all necessary measures to protect sensitive information and meet legal data protection requirements.

The role of search engine optimization
Search engine optimization (SEO) plays a crucial role in digital marketing and is essential to the success of any online presence. Through targeted SEO strategies, companies can increase their visibility in search engines, which leads to more traffic to their website. A higher ranking in the search results not only means more visitors, but also potentially higher sales.
A key aspect of SEO is keyword research. Companies need to find out what terms and phrases their target audience uses in order to create relevant content. These keywords should be strategically placed in the copy, headings and meta tags to increase the chances of the website being found by search engines like Google.
In addition, technical aspects of SEO are important. These include optimizing the loading speed of the website, mobile usability and the structure of the URL. A well-structured website makes it easier for search engines to crawl and index content.
Content is also an essential part of SEO strategy. High-quality, informative and relevant content not only attracts visitors, but also encourages social media sharing and linking from other websites. This improves a page's backlink profile and contributes to authority.
In summary, SEO is a complex discipline that requires constant adaptation. Search engine algorithms change regularly, so companies must remain proactive to remain competitive and continuously improve their online visibility.

What to look for when choosing a virtual office
Choosing a virtual office is an important decision for entrepreneurs and self-employed people who want to run their business efficiently and cost-effectively. There are several factors that should be considered when making this choice.
A crucial aspect is the location of the virtual office. A central address in a prestigious area can increase the trust of potential clients and convey the impression of professionalism. Therefore, check that the address is in a business environment and easy to reach.
Another important point is the services offered. Many virtual office providers offer additional services such as mail forwarding, telephone service or conference rooms. Consider which of these services are relevant to your company and whether they are included in the package or cost extra.
Contract flexibility is also a key factor. Make sure the provider offers flexible contract terms so you can respond quickly when needed. Long-term commitments can be a hindrance, especially if your business needs change.
Customer reviews and references are also valuable sources of information. Research online for other users' experiences with the respective provider. Positive reviews can be an indicator of a reliable service.
You should also pay attention to the technical options that the provider offers. A good internet connection and modern means of communication are essential for smooth business operations.
Finally, price also plays a role when choosing a virtual office. Compare different offers and check the price-performance ratio carefully. Be sure to avoid hidden costs and make sure that all the services you want are included in the price.
Overall, choosing a virtual office requires careful thought and research. By considering these factors, you can ensure that your virtual office is the best fit for your business needs.
